A Film Digitizer is a specialized scanner that converts analog radiographic films into high-fidelity digital images (DICOM format). It is the essential tool for migrating historical film archives into a modern digital PACS, enabling filmless workflow, remote access, and long-term preservation of diagnostic records. Its critical performance characteristics are a wide optical density range (to capture all film details) and high spatial resolution. By creating secure, accessible digital copies, it protects against the loss of physical films and integrates past patient history with current digital imaging, supporting comprehensive care and efficient radiology practice.

KEY PRODUCT FEATURES
1. BASIC IDENTIFICATION ATTRIBUTES
-
Type: A scanner specifically designed to digitize transparent films (radiographs).
-
Designation: Medical Film Scanner, Radiography Digitizer, or DICOM Digitizer.
-
Common Variants:
-
Laser Film Digitizer: Uses a high-precision laser as a light source to scan the film. Offers very high resolution and dynamic range, considered the gold standard for quality. Often slower and more expensive.
-
CCD Film Digitizer: Uses a bright light source and a Charge-Coupled Device (CCD) sensor array to capture the image. Generally faster and more cost-effective, with quality suitable for most diagnostic purposes.
-
Scanner Type: Sheet-fed (for individual cut films) or Roll-film (for long, continuous films from older CT cameras or angiography).
-
2. TECHNICAL & PERFORMANCE PROPERTIES
-
Spatial Resolution: Measured in pixels per inch (ppi) or dots per inch (dpi). Diagnostic quality requires high resolution (typically 150-300 dpi minimum, but high-end scanners go much higher) to capture fine details like trabecular bone patterns or microcalcifications.
-
Optical Density (OD) Range/Dynamic Range: The most critical specification. It measures the scanner's ability to distinguish between the very dark (high density) and very light (low density) areas on a film. Medical films have a wide density range (up to 4.0 OD or more). A scanner must have a high dynamic range (e.g., 3.8 - 4.2 OD) to capture all diagnostic information without losing detail in the light or dark areas.
-
Bit Depth: The number of grey levels the scanner can distinguish. 12-bit or higher (4096+ grey levels) is standard for medical digitization to preserve subtle contrast differences.
-
Scan Speed: Throughput is measured in films per hour. Important for large archive conversion projects.
-
DICOM Compliance: Must output images in the standard DICOM format, including patient demographic data (from barcode or manual entry), to be seamlessly ingested into a PACS.
3. PHYSICAL & OPERATIONAL PROPERTIES
-
Film Size Compatibility: Must accommodate standard film sizes (e.g., 8"x10", 14"x17", and sometimes long roll films).
-
Software: Bundled software handles scanner control, image processing, DICOM header creation, and direct sending to PACS or storage.
-
Calibration: Requires regular calibration to ensure density and spatial measurements are accurate, maintaining diagnostic fidelity.
4. SAFETY & COMPLIANCE ATTRIBUTES
-
Regulatory Status: Class I medical device (as a data conversion system).
-
Quality Assurance: Must have a QA program to ensure the digitized image is a faithful representation of the original film, preserving all diagnostic data.
-
HIPAA/Data Security: As it handles Protected Health Information (PHI), the workstation and data transfer must be secure.
5. STORAGE & HANDLING ATTRIBUTES
-
Environment: Standard office/clinical environment.
-
Cleaning: Keep the film transport path and glass platen clean and dust-free to prevent artifacts on scanned images.
-
Film Handling: The scanner mechanism must handle films gently to avoid scratching or damaging original archives.
6. LABORATORY & CLINICAL APPLICATIONS
-
Primary Application: A key tool for radiology departments, hospitals, and imaging centers undergoing film-to-digital transition or managing hybrid analog/digital archives.
-
Workflow Integration: Sits at the interface between the physical film library and the digital PACS, often operated by radiology archivists or IT staff.
SAFETY HANDLING PRECAUTIONS
1. SAFETY PRECAUTIONS
-
Film Integrity: The primary risk is damaging original, irreplaceable films. Ensure the scanner is clean and in good working order before feeding valuable films. Have a process for handling jammed films carefully.
-
Data Fidelity: The most significant "safety" issue is ensuring the digital copy is diagnostically equivalent to the original. This requires proper scanner calibration and trained operators who understand density and resolution settings.
-
Patient Data Accuracy: Incorrectly entering patient demographics (ID, name, study date) during the scanning process creates a mislabeled, potentially dangerous digital record. Use barcode readers or double-check manual entry.
2. FIRST AID MEASURES
-
Film Jam or Damage: Stop the scanner. Follow manufacturer instructions to carefully remove the film without tearing. If an original film is damaged, document the incident. The diagnostic information may be lost.
-
Data Loss/Corruption: Ensure a robust backup strategy for the newly created digital files. Loss of a digital archive is equivalent to losing the physical films.
